An Integral Sliding Mode Back-EMF Observer for Position-Sensorless Permanent Magnet Synchronous Motor Drives

2019 
The continuous reaching law is generally applied to reduce the chattering in sliding mode observer for position-sensorless permanent magnet synchronous motor (PMSM) drives. However, the robustness is accordingly reduced, and there exists output error problem. To address this problem, this paper proposed an integral sliding mode observer (ISMO). Compared with the conventional observer, it can compensate the estimated back-electromotive force (EMF) error by adding the presented integral term into continuous reaching law. The experimental results show the validity of the proposed ISMO.
